Easing Stage Fright
Beating Stage Fear: Expert Advice for Confident Shows

Know About Stage Nerves
Stage fear hits about 75% of people who perform, from casual singers to pros.
Being in front of a crowd can make your heart race, hands sweat, and body shake even when you’re ready.

Mind Ready Tips
Use powerful tools to manage nerves before you’re on stage:
- Deep breaths to calm your body
- Picture a great show in your mind
- Go through your whole act in your head

Tips from Pros
- Get to the place early to know it better
- Warm up your voice before you go on
- Use your nerves to make your act exciting
- Drink water and look after your voice
- Practice how you use the mic and move on stage
